New Delhi, July 18 -- The Employees' Provident Fund (EPF) is a secure, long term investment tool and retirement savings option for salaried individuals in India. You are eligible to open an EPF account if your basic pay and dearness allowance are up to Rs.15,000, and you can add the voluntary provident fund (VPF) option if the basic pay and DA exceed Rs.15,000 per month.
Members of the Employees'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O) are allowed to withdraw full or partial funds under specific conditions. While partial withdrawal is permitted even before retirement, final settlement is approved only after you leave employment.
